Transaction 20707d04750cc853132485addd9b078fae5dc970bd552a5d83244d05defbf180

60 Input
2 Outputs
  • 20707d04750cc853132485addd9b078fae5dc970bd552a5d83244d05defbf180:0
  • value  61623547
    address  bc1qnadjc4wz2xpawq8v5gkaz3eum94lyd9dggrsxy
  • 20707d04750cc853132485addd9b078fae5dc970bd552a5d83244d05defbf180:1
  • value  156022062
    address  39TsgWfeGPFu9XpdxcHbvGgP2LsbSioYRA